About Tlacoapa

Tlacoapa is a city and seat of the municipality of Tlacoapa, in the Mexican state of Guerrero.

About Tlacoapa

Tlacoapa is a small town in Mexico (Guerrero) with a population of 1,486. The city sits at an elevation of 4,629 feet (1,411 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 65°F (18°C). Temperatures range from 61°F in January to 66°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 35.7 inches. The timezone is America/Mexico_City.

Tsunami History

16 tsunamis recorded within 500 km. Highest wave on record: 4.0 m (13 ft).

Year Location Cause Max Wave Deaths Distance
1820 S. MEXICO Earthquake 4.0 m 91 km
1787 SAN MARCOS Earthquake 4.0 m 11 89 km
1754 S. MEXICO Earthquake 4.0 m 70 km
1732 S. MEXICO Earthquake 3.0 m 133 km
1907 S. MEXICO Earthquake 2.0 m 8 136 km
1957 S. MEXICO Earthquake 1.3 m 65 93 km
1962 S. MEXICO Earthquake 0.8 m 4 91 km
2021 S. MEXICO Earthquake 0.5 m 3 113 km
1995 S. MEXICO Earthquake 0.4 m 3 56 km
1962 S. MEXICO Earthquake 0.3 m 3 80 km
1950 S. MEXICO Earthquake 0.3 m 104 km
2012 S. MEXICO Earthquake 0.2 m 2 102 km
2026 ACAPULCO Earthquake 0.1 m 2 71 km
1968 ACAPULCO Earthquake 18 136 km
1868 S. MEXICO Earthquake 133 km
1833 S. MEXICO Earthquake 133 km
Source: NOAA/NCEI Historical Tsunami Database. Sorted by wave height.
